Вход

курсовая работа 1

Рекомендуемая категория для самостоятельной подготовки:
Курсовая работа*
Код 101310
Дата создания 2016
Страниц 46
Источников 19
Мы сможем обработать ваш заказ (!) 26 апреля в 12:00 [мск]
Файлы будут доступны для скачивания только после обработки заказа.
2 360руб.
КУПИТЬ

Содержание

ВВЕДЕНИЕ 3
1.ПОСТАНОВКА ЗАДАЧИ 5
2.АНАЛИЗ ПРЕДМЕТНОЙ ОБЛАСТИ 6
2.1. Общее описание предметной области 6
2.2.Бизнес-процессы 7
2.3 Описание входных и выходных документов 13
2.4. Бизнес-правила 18
2.5.Информационные потребности пользователей 19
2.6. Алгоритмические зависимости 19
3.КОНЦЕПТУАЛЬНОЕ ПРОЕКТИРОВАНИЕ БАЗЫ ДАННЫХ 23
3.1. Диаграмма потоков данных 23
3.2. Определение типов сущностей 23
3.3. Определение типов связей 24
3.4. Описание атрибутов типов сущностей 24
3.5. Диаграмма «Сущность - Связь» 27
4.ЛОГИЧЕСКОЕ ПРОЕКТИРОВАНИЕ БАЗЫ ДАННЫХ 29
5.ВЫБОР И ОПИСАНИЕ ИСПОЛЬЗУЕМОЙ СУБД 31
6.ФИЗИЧЕСКОЕ ПРОЕКТИРОВАНИЕ БАЗЫ ДАННЫХ 33
6.1. Физическая модель БД 33
6.2. Генерация схемы данных 33
6.3. Словарь данных 34
7.ФУНКЦИОНАЛЬНАЯ СТРУКТУРА ПРИЛОЖЕНИЯ БАЗЫ ДАННЫХ 37
8.ОПИСАНИЕ ЗАПРОСОВ 38
9.ОПИСАНИЕ ОТЧЕТОВ 41
ЗАКЛЮЧЕНИЕ 43
СПИСОК ИСПОЛЬЗОВАННЫХ ИСТОЧНИКОВ 45

Фрагмент работы для ознакомления

Результаты сравнения типов СУБД применительно к решению задачи создания автоматизированной системы документооборота приведены в таблице 5.1.Таблица 5.1Сравнительные характеристики СУБДDBaseMSAccessMSSQLFireBirdМаксимальное число записей200000000075000020000000002000000000Необходимость установки дополнительного ПОданетдаНетДополнительная нагрузка сервера при работе СУБДнетнетдаДаПолнота поддержки SQLНеполнаяПолнаяПолнаяПолнаяПлатность БесплатноУсловно-бесплатно Платно БесплатноСетевые решенияРеализованоРеализованоРеализованоРеализованоПо данным таблицы 5.1, в результате изучения технологии работы, оценки объемов документации в рамках проектируемой системы было принято решение о выборе СУБД MSSQLServer, т.к. технология работы с мини-отеля предполагает совместное использование информационного ресурса, ожидаемое число записей в таблице не превысит критического значения. Дополнительных затрат на приобретение СУБД не ожидается, так как данная СУБД используется в информационной системе предприятия. 6.Физическое проектирование базы данных6.1. Физическая модель БДФизическая модель базы данных приведена на рис.6.1.Рисунок 6.1 - Физическая модель базы данных6.2. Генерация схемы данныхРис.6.2. Схема данных6.3. Словарь данныхСловарь данных разрабатываемой системы приведен в таблицах ниже.Таблица 6.1Словарь данныхдля таблицы «nfond»АтрибутНазваниеполяИденти-фикаторПризнакпервичногоключаПризнак внешнего ключа, ссылочнаятаблицаПризнак альтернативного ключа или инверсного входаИндексТипданныхРазмер,байтНомер КомнатыНомерCode_comnPK––INDEX1INTEGER4Код типаТипCode_typ––АКINDEX2Integer4Кол-во местКол-во местKol_mest----Integer4ЭтажЭтажEtag----Integer4СтоимостьСтоимостьStm----MoneyНомер телефонаНомер ТелNtel----Char4Таблица 6.2Словарь данныхдля таблицы «clients»АтрибутНазваниеполяИденти-фикаторПризнакпервичногоключаПризнак внешнего ключа, ссылочнаятаблицаПризнак альтернативного ключа или инверсного входаИндексТипданныхРазмер,байтКод клиентаКод клиентаCode_cliPK––INDEX1INTEGER4ФИОФИОFio––--Char80ПаспПаспPasp----Char20ДатаРождДатаРождDtr----Date-АдресАдресAdr----Char80Номер телефонаНомер ТелNtel----Char20Таблица 6.3Словарь данныхдля таблицы «typ_num»АтрибутНазваниеполяИденти-фикаторПризнакпервичногоключаПризнак внешнего ключа, ссылочнаятаблицаПризнак альтернативного ключа или инверсного входаИндексТипданныхРазмер,байтКод типаКод типаCode_typPK––INDEX1INTEGER4Наименование типаНамТипnam––--Char80Таблица 6.4Словарь данныхдля таблицы «bron»АтрибутНазваниеполяИденти-фикаторПризнакпервичногоключаПризнак внешнего ключа, ссылочнаятаблицаПризнак альтернативного ключа или инверсного входаИндексТипданныхРазмер,байтКод брониКодБрониCode_brPK––INDEX1INTEGER4Код номераКодНомCode_numFK––INDEX1INTEGER4Код клиентаКодКлCode_cliFK––INDEX1INTEGER4Дата заездаДата1Day1DatetimeДата отъездаДата2Day2DatetimeТаблица 6.5Словарь данныхдля таблицы «docs»АтрибутНазваниеполяИденти-фикаторПризнакпервичногоключаПризнак внешнего ключа, ссылочнаятаблицаПризнак альтернативного ключа или инверсного входаИндексТипданныхРазмер,байтКод документКодДокCode_docPK––INDEX1INTEGER4Код номераКодНомCode_numFK––INDEX1INTEGER4Код клиентаКодКлCode_cliFK––INDEX1INTEGER4Дата заездаДата1Day1DatetimeДата отъездаДата2Day2DatetimeСтоимостьСтмStmmoney7.функциональная структура приложения базы данныхПрограммные модули, составляющие структурную схему ИС, сгруппированы на несколько, слабосвязанных между собой программные сущности, представляющих собой пакеты. Каждый пакет отвечает за определенную функциональность системы (например, вход в систему, доступ к базе данных, формирование отчётов и т.п.). На рисунке 1.11 представлены пакеты (подсистемы), составляющие общую структуру ИС.Рис. 7.1 – Общая структура ИСДерево программных модулей, составляющих структуру основного пакета представлено на рисунке 1.12.Рис. 7.2 – Дерево программных модулей8.Описание запросовФункционирование разработанной системы предполагает наличие запросов:- «Номерной фонд» (информация о номерном фонде)SELECT num_komn, plos, typ, kol_mest, etag, dopkr, zena, primFROM dbo.nfondРезультат:- Список клиентов, проживающих в отеле:SELECT dbo.clients.fio, dbo.gur_gost.num, dbo.gur_gost.dt1, dbo.gur_gost.dt2FROM dbo.clients INNER JOIN dbo.gur_gost ON dbo.clients.code_cli = dbo.gur_gost.code_cliWHERE (dbo.gur_gost.dt1 <= GETDATE()) AND (dbo.gur_gost.dt2 >= GETDATE())3.Список забронированных номеровSELECT dbo.clients.fio, dbo.bron.num, dbo.bron.day1, dbo.bron.day2FROM dbo.bron INNER JOIN dbo.clients ON dbo.bron.code_cli = dbo.clients.code_cliWHERE (dbo.bron.day1 >= GETDATE())Результат:9.Описание отчетовОбразец печатной формы пропуска приведен на рис.9.1.Рис.9.1 Образец формы «Пропуск»Рис.9.2. Образец выходного документа «Счет на оплату»Рис.9.3. Отчет «Забронированные комнаты»ЗаключениеВ результате данной работы была спроектирована и реализована информационная система обслуживания клиентов мини-отеля.В первой части работы проведен анализ организационно-функциональной структуры объекта исследования мини-отеля, анализ бизнес-процессов гостиницы, определены основные задачи автоматизации, определена стратегия автоматизации путем собственной разработки ИС, определены параметры аппаратного обеспечения для функционирования автоматизированной информационной системы гостиницы, проведен анализ архитектуры автоматизированной системы. Во второй части работы проведено моделирование информационной системы, построена логическая и физическая модели информационной системы, разработаны макеты экранных и отчетных форм программного обеспечения менеджера мини-отеля, анализ входящей и результатной информации, сформулированы предложения по функционированию информационной системы.При проектировании модели данных использовалось программное обеспечение ErWinDataModeller.Данная система удовлетворяет всем требованиям, предъявленным в задании, и реализует большинство необходимых сотрудникам гостиницы функций.В результате выполнения данной работы был сделан вывод, что сегодня внедрение информационных систем может способствовать:• получению более рациональных вариантов решения управленческих задач за счет внедрения математических методов и интеллектуальных систем и т.д.• освобождению работников от рутинной работы за счет ее автоматизации;• обеспечению достоверности информации;• замене бумажных носителей данных на магнитные и оптические, что приводит к более рациональной организации переработки информации на компьютере и снижению объемов бумажных документов;• уменьшению затрат на производство продуктов и услуг.Результатом внедрения программного обеспечения менеджера гостиницы произойдет снижение временных затрат на оформление документации, необходимой для оформления клиентов в гостиницу (карта гостя, данные о клиенте), документов финансовой отчетности. Кроме того, произойдет сокращение времени на операцию бронирования и поиск информации о клиенте.Список использованных источников1. Мишенин А.И. Теория экономических информационных систем. — М.: Финансы и статистика, 2010. 240 с2. Корс-отель. Программное обеспечение для автоматизации гостиниц. [Электронный ресурс]. Режим доступа: http://www.kors-soft.ru/opote1.htm3. 1C: Предприятие 8. Отель. [Электронный ресурс]. Режим доступа: http://www.omnitech.ru/1c/program/programmy-1s/246/Венделева, М.А. Информационные технологии в управлении: Учебное пособие для бакалавров / М.А. Венделева, Ю.В. Вертакова. - М.: Юрайт, 2013. - 462 c.Герчикова Т.М.: Как создать мультимедийное приложение на персональном компьютере: Все, что Вы хотели знать, но боялись спросить. - М.: Бук-Пресс и К, 2005Голицына, О.Л. Базы данных: Учебное пособие / О.Л. Голицына, Н.В. Максимов, И.И. Попов. - М.: Форум, 2012. - 400 c.Грекул В. И., Денищенко Г. Н., Коровкина Н. Л. Проектирование информационных систем. — М.: Интернет-университет информационных технологий – М.: ИНТУИТ.ру, 2009. с.135Гринберг, А.С. Информационные технологии управления: [Учеб. пособие для вузов по специальностям 351400 "Прикладная информатика (по обл.)", 061100 "Менеджмент орг.", 061000 "Гос. и муницип. упр."] /А.С. Гринберг, Н.Н. Горбачев, А.С. Бондаренко.-М.: ЮНИТИ, 2010.-479 с.Диго, С.М. Базы данных: проектирование и использование: [Учеб. для вузов по специальности "Прикладная информатика (по обл.)"] /С.М. Диго.-М.: Финансы и статистика, 2010.-591 с.Емельянов В.И.: Основы программирования на Delphi. - М.: Высшая школа, 2005Зубов А.: Программирование на Delphi. - СПб.: Питер, 2005Ивасенко, А.Г. Информационные технологии в экономике и управлении: [учеб. пособие для вузов по специальностям "Прикладная информатика (по обл.)", "Менеджмент орг.", "Гос. и муницип. упр."] /А. Г. Ивасенко, А. Ю. Гридасов, В. А. Павленко.-М.: КноРус, 2011.-153 с.Информатика: [учеб. для вузов по специальности "Прикладная информатика (по обл.)" и др. экон. специальностям] /А. Н. Гуда [и др.] ; под общ. ред. В. И. Колесникова.-М.: Дашков и К°, 2010.-399 с.Информатика: учебник для студентов вузов, обучающихся по специальности 080801 "Прикладная информатика" и другим экономическим специальностям /[В. В. Трофимов и др.] ; под ред. проф. В. В. Трофимова.-М.: Юрайт, 2010.-910 с.Информационные системы и технологии в экономике и управлении: [учеб. для вузов по специальности "Прикладная информатика (по обл.)" и др. экон. специальностям] /[В. В. Трофимов и др.] ; под ред. В. В. Трофимова.-М.: Высш. образование, 2010.-480 с.Информационные технологии: [учеб. для студентов вузов, обучающихся по специальности 080801 "Прикладная информатика" и др. экон. специальностям /В. В. Трофимов и др.] ; под ред. проф. В. В. Трофимова.-М.: Юрайт, 2009.-624 с.Исаев, Г.Н. Информационные технологии: Учебное пособие / Г.Н. Исаев. - М.: Омега-Л, 2013. - 464 c.Карпова, И.П. Базы данных: Учебное пособие / И.П. Карпова. - СПб.: Питер, 2013. - 240 c.Кириллов, В.В. Введение в реляционные базы данных.Введение в реляционные базы данных / В.В. Кириллов, Г.Ю. Громов. - СПб.: БХВ-Петербург, 2012. - 464 c.

Список литературы [ всего 19]

1. Мишенин А.И. Теория экономических информационных систем. — М.: Финансы и статистика, 2010. 240 с
2. Корс-отель. Программное обеспечение для автоматизации гостиниц. [Электронный ресурс]. Режим доступа: http://www.kors-soft.ru/opote1.htm
3. 1C: Предприятие 8. Отель. [Электронный ресурс]. Режим доступа: http://www.omnitech.ru/1c/program/programmy-1s/246/
4. Венделева, М.А. Информационные технологии в управлении: Учебное пособие для бакалавров / М.А. Венделева, Ю.В. Вертакова. - М.: Юрайт, 2013. - 462 c.
5. Герчикова Т.М.: Как создать мультимедийное приложение на персональном компьютере: Все, что Вы хотели знать, но боялись спросить. - М.: Бук-Пресс и К, 2005
6. Голицына, О.Л. Базы данных: Учебное пособие / О.Л. Голицына, Н.В. Максимов, И.И. Попов. - М.: Форум, 2012. - 400 c.
7. Грекул В. И., Денищенко Г. Н., Коровкина Н. Л. Проектирование информационных систем. — М.: Интернет-университет информационных технологий – М.: ИНТУИТ.ру, 2009. с.135
8. Гринберг, А.С. Информационные технологии управления: [Учеб. пособие для вузов по специальностям 351400 "Прикладная информатика (по обл.)", 061100 "Менеджмент орг.", 061000 "Гос. и муницип. упр."] /А.С. Гринберг, Н.Н. Горбачев, А.С. Бондаренко.-М.: ЮНИТИ, 2010.-479 с.
9. Диго, С.М. Базы данных: проектирование и использование: [Учеб. для вузов по специальности "Прикладная информатика (по обл.)"] /С.М. Диго.-М.: Финансы и статистика, 2010.-591 с.
10. Емельянов В.И.: Основы программирования на Delphi. - М.: Высшая школа, 2005
11. Зубов А.: Программирование на Delphi. - СПб.: Питер, 2005
12. Ивасенко, А.Г. Информационные технологии в экономике и управлении: [учеб. пособие для вузов по специальностям "Прикладная информатика (по обл.)", "Менеджмент орг.", "Гос. и муницип. упр."] /А. Г. Ивасенко, А. Ю. Гридасов, В. А. Павленко.-М.: КноРус, 2011.-153 с.
13. Информатика: [учеб. для вузов по специальности "Прикладная информатика (по обл.)" и др. экон. специальностям] /А. Н. Гуда [и др.] ; под общ. ред. В. И. Колесникова.-М.: Дашков и К°, 2010.-399 с.
14. Информатика: учебник для студентов вузов, обучающихся по специальности 080801 "Прикладная информатика" и другим экономическим специальностям /[В. В. Трофимов и др.] ; под ред. проф. В. В. Трофимова.-М.: Юрайт, 2010.-910 с.
15. Информационные системы и технологии в экономике и управлении: [учеб. для вузов по специальности "Прикладная информатика (по обл.)" и др. экон. специальностям] /[В. В. Трофимов и др.] ; под ред. В. В. Трофимова.-М.: Высш. образование, 2010.-480 с.
16. Информационные технологии: [учеб. для студентов вузов, обучающихся по специальности 080801 "Прикладная информатика" и др. экон. специальностям /В. В. Трофимов и др.] ; под ред. проф. В. В. Трофимова.-М.: Юрайт, 2009.-624 с.
17. Исаев, Г.Н. Информационные технологии: Учебное пособие / Г.Н. Исаев. - М.: Омега-Л, 2013. - 464 c.
18. Карпова, И.П. Базы данных: Учебное пособие / И.П. Карпова. - СПб.: Питер, 2013. - 240 c.
19. Кириллов, В.В. Введение в реляционные базы данных.Введение в реляционные базы данных / В.В. Кириллов, Г.Ю. Громов. - СПб.: БХВ-Петербург, 2012. - 464 c.
Очень похожие работы
Пожалуйста, внимательно изучайте содержание и фрагменты работы. Деньги за приобретённые готовые работы по причине несоответствия данной работы вашим требованиям или её уникальности не возвращаются.
* Категория работы носит оценочный характер в соответствии с качественными и количественными параметрами предоставляемого материала. Данный материал ни целиком, ни любая из его частей не является готовым научным трудом, выпускной квалификационной работой, научным докладом или иной работой, предусмотренной государственной системой научной аттестации или необходимой для прохождения промежуточной или итоговой аттестации. Данный материал представляет собой субъективный результат обработки, структурирования и форматирования собранной его автором информации и предназначен, прежде всего, для использования в качестве источника для самостоятельной подготовки работы указанной тематики.
bmt: 0.00531
© Рефератбанк, 2002 - 2024